Product filter

  • m
  • €8,212,500 ex tax
  • m
  • €2,700,000 ex tax
  • m
  • €3,120,000 ex tax
  • m
  • €3,570,000 ex tax
  • m
  • €4,500,000 ex tax
  • 18.90m
  • 2008
  • €295,000 ex tax
United Kingdom
  • m
  • €0 tax paid
  • m
  • €0 tax paid
  • m
  • €0 tax paid
  • m
  • €0 tax paid
  • 12.63m
  • 2010.11
  • €750,000 tax paid
Monaco
  • m
  • €495,000 tax paid